Returning Cast Members: The Original Flock Returns

The heart and soul of The Angry Birds Movie 3 lies in its returning voice cast, with several original actors reprising their beloved roles. Jason Sudeikis returns as the voice of Red, the grumpy but lovable leader of the birds. Josh Gad once again brings his energetic charm to Chuck, the yellow bird known for his incredible speed. Rachel Bloom returns as the brilliant and passionate Silver, while Danny McBride continues to voice the explosive Bomb with his signature comedic timing.

New Additions to the Voice Cast

While the returning cast members provide continuity and familiarity, The Angry Birds Movie 3 also introduces exciting new voices to the franchise. Anthony Padilla and Ian Hecox from the popular YouTube channel Smosh have joined the voice cast, bringing their massive online following and comedic talents to the animated world of Angry Birds. Additionally, internet personality and philanthropist MrBeast has joined the voice cast, along with Salish Matter, further expanding the film's appeal to younger audiences who follow these social media influencers. The Complete Cast Lineup

The full cast of The Angry Birds Movie 3 features an impressive ensemble of 20 talented voice actors, each bringing their unique skills to create a rich and diverse audio experience. The cast includes established Hollywood actors alongside rising stars and internet personalities, creating a perfect mix that appeals to viewers of all ages.

The complete voice cast features:

  1. Jason Sudeikis as Red
  2. Josh Gad as Chuck
  3. Rachel Bloom as Silver
  4. Danny McBride as Bomb
  5. Anthony Padilla as [New Character]
  6. Ian Hecox as [New Character]
  7. MrBeast as [New Character]
  8. Salish Matter as [New Character]
  9. Bill Hader as Leonard/King Mudbeard
  10. Peter Dinklage as Mighty Eagle
  11. Maya Rudolph as Matilda
  12. Awkwafina as Courtney
  13. Sterling K. Brown as Garry
  14. Tiffany Haddish as Zeta
  15. Nico Santos as Jerry
  16. Brooklynn Prince as Zoe
  17. Genesis Tennon as Vivi
  18. Alma Varsano as Sam-Sam
  19. Eugenio Derbez as Glenn
  20. Lil Rel Howery as Axel

The Evolution of the Angry Birds Franchise

The Angry Birds franchise has undergone a remarkable transformation since its inception in 2009. What began as a simple mobile game developed by Rovio Entertainment to capitalize on the emerging smartphone gaming market has evolved into a global entertainment powerhouse. The concept was brilliantly simple: players used a slingshot to launch birds at structures housing green pigs, with the goal of destroying the pigs and their fortifications.

This straightforward gameplay mechanic, combined with charming character designs and increasingly challenging levels, quickly made Angry Birds a cultural phenomenon. The game's success led to numerous sequels, spin-offs, merchandise, and eventually the feature film adaptations that have brought these characters to life in new and exciting ways.

Production Timeline and Release Details

The Angry Birds Movie 3 is currently in production, with Paramount Pictures set to handle the theatrical distribution. The film is scheduled for release in late 2026, giving the production team ample time to perfect the animation, voice recordings, and post-production elements that will make this installment worthy of the Angry Birds legacy.
